MISSION

 

The main goal of the motorcycle ministry is to be intentionally evangelistic and to provide churches with a unique opportunity to allow more of their congregation to become involved in local community outreach and evangelism within the local motorcycle community.

The Carolina Faith Riders motorcycle ministry grew out of a desire to provide SCBC churches an additional resource of evangelism designed specifically for reaching the lost and unchurched motorcycle enthusiasts in their community. The CFR motorcycle ministry was developed in an effort to allow members of the local chapter who currently ride or who have a heart for motorcyclists to share their faith.

 

In the development of Carolina Faith Riders, our desire was to offer a ministry that is based in and accountable to the local church with the goal of reaching the local community with the Gospel of Jesus Christ.

 

Carolina Faith Riders (CFR) has been designed to provide churches with the basic framework and guidelines needed to start a chapter while incorporating the flexibility for the church to mold and adapt their particular motorcycle ministry to best fit their church's and community's distinct personality.

 

Carolina Faith Riders (CFR) is available to any SCBC church regardless of geographic location, size of the church or number of members in a chapter.

 

There are no membership fees or dues associated with becoming a part of this ministry. We operate with members' offerings above their church tithes but do not requre fees or dues; we are not a motorcyle club...we are a ministry and operate under the laws and requirements as a 501(C)3 non-profit ministry registered in South Carolina, overseen by the Advisory Board and audited yearly. Our only requirement is that you love motorcycles, the people who ride them and have a heart for reaching people who do not know the message of Jesus' love and forgiveness.
